WebWith an “order by distance” operator in place, a nearest neighbor query can return the “N nearest features” just by adding an ordering and limiting the result set to N entries. The “order by distance” operator works for both geometry and geography types. The only difference between how they work between the two types is the distance value returned. However, it's mainly used … WebOct 26, 2015 · These are completely different methods. The fact that they both have the letter K in their name is a coincidence. K-means is a clustering algorithm that tries to partition a set of points into K sets (clusters) such that the points in each cluster tend to be near each other. What are the main differences between K-means and K-nearest …

WebNearest neighbor search. Nearest neighbor search ( NNS ), as a form of proximity search, is the optimization problem of finding the point in a given set that is closest (or most similar) to a given point. Closeness is typically expressed in terms of a dissimilarity function: the less similar the objects, the larger the function values.
